09 2019 档案
摘要:A 招待本题是一个三进制下的模拟题。为什么判定这是三进制?是因为砝码的重量一定是3的幂次。假如砝码的重量都是2的幂次,那么根据二进制的相关知识可以知道110=4+2+0=6,也就是6可以由一个2单位的砝码和一个4...
阅读全文
摘要:A 斗地主由于数据范围不是多大,所以可以直接用搜索解决,因为这里是一个类似在二叉搜索树上求最短路的问题,故这里推荐bfs。既然要用bfs,就需要像遍历图一样明确方向。求解这个问题需要三个人的得分情况,也就是需要讨...
阅读全文
摘要:裴蜀定理的基本内容是】若a,b是整数,且gcd(a,b)=d,那么对于任意的整数x,y,ax+by都一定是d的倍数,特别地,一定存在整数x,y,使ax+by=d成立。如何证明这个定理呢?假设c是ax+by的最小正...
阅读全文
摘要:As we all know, Honk has nn pools, numbered as 11 ~ nn . There is a_iai liters water in the ii-th pool. E...
阅读全文
摘要:XKC , the captain of the basketball team , is directing a train of nn team members. He makes all members s...
阅读全文
摘要:Fire-Fighting Hero本题是多源最短路(没有固定汇点),而运行一定数量以上的最短路算法会直接TLE,本题数据范围也不允许使用FLOYD,所以只好加一个附加源点。附加源点是干什么用的?可以把它看成一个...
阅读全文
摘要:目录线段树(具备基本功能:区间查询,区间修改,单点查询,单点修改)线段树(维护区间最值并查询)分块算法(具备基本功能)树状数组(具备基本功能)线段树(具备基本功能:区间查询,区间修改,单点查询,单点修改)#inc...
阅读全文
摘要:1.Max sum plus plus本题是一个M段子段的最大字段和的问题,也就是把一个数列分成M小节使得每小节总和最大。关于这个问题先从最大子段和(单段)开始说起。最大子段和(子段是连续子数列)的求解意味着对于...
阅读全文
摘要:可持久化线段树是指保存了历史操作版本的线段树,就好比一个软件更新,它的历代版本都可以下载,这对于求解区间第K位的问题很有帮助。因为可持久化线段树是把每个数据通过离散化的方式保存,而且在过程中保存的是插入不同的数后...
阅读全文

浙公网安备 33010602011771号